You learn a lot in school about the world but it's a whole new ballgame when you have to go out into the world to find a job in the science and technology sectors. Give yourself an edge over the competition in the workforce by experiencing a science internship. Internships equip you with the tools and on-the-job training you can use to land your dream job in laboratories, research & development and other scientific jobs. Summer internships, in particular, are a good way to get your head out of the books and learn how to build, create, manage, or engineer a science project or concept. Interns get to engage with industry professionals in ways that new-hires typically don't: you can shadow people of different job type and rank within the same company, ask any questions you want without concern, and get training in cutting-edge technologies. Interns also are often given the opportunity to demonstrate specific skills or focus their personal interests on a specific project. These experiences give you extremely valuable insight into how specificresearch may work, how labs in general operate, and how you can tap into your potential. Internship programs for science are offered throughout the year in virtually every U.S. region, including New York, New Jersey, Southern California, the Mid West and Florida. ORGANIZATIONAL BACKGROUND Save Our Seabirds Inc. located on City Island in Sarasota, FL is dedicated to the rescue, rehabilitation and release of injured birds. Our 130,000 square foot facility is home to approximately 250 birds consisting of over 30 species both native and exotic. On average, Save Our Seabirds, Inc. cares for 800 to 1000 birds each year admitting anywhere between 3 and 10 birds a day. With volunteer help, our non-profit organization successfully rehabilitates and releases up to 65% of the birds in our care. We also offer education regarding the adverse impacts of humankind on wild birds, provide Oiled Wildlife Response and Training, and continually develop and maintain a unique avian Surrogate Parenting Program. INTERNSHIP OPPORTUNITY Our internship program seeks enthusiastic college students who are passionate in both the medical and ecological aspects of wild bird studies. Interns will gain interactive experience in the identification, handling and treatment of injured birds. Treatment of various species includes engaging tasks such as tube feeding, administration of intravenous medication, and physical therapy. Interns will also have the exciting opportunity to work with birds that require fitting and replacement of their special prosthetic limbs designed by Kevin Carroll, creator of Winter's famous prosthetic tail. In addition to hospital duties, an in depth study of anatomy, physiology, behavior, and dietary needs of different species will be covered extensively throughout the internship. (These concepts play a vital role in many diagnoses and are an important underlying element in any veterinary practice.) Interns will also have the opportunity to participate in our rescue response team and avian surrogate parenting program.
